COMBINATION OF MICROSATELITE MARKER FOR FINGERPRINTING OF KOREAN-BRED RICE CULTIVARS AND THE SIGNIFICANT CODE NUMBER THEREBY

PURPOSE: Provided are a microsatellite DNA marker combination for classification of rice varieties and specific code numbers given thereby, therefore each of 148 kinds of Korean rice has a specific code number, so that the Korean rice can be easily classified. CONSTITUTION: The microsatellite DNA marker combination for classification of rice varieties consists of six(6) microsatellite DNA markers of RM48, RM249, RM209, RM70, RM257 and OSR20, wherein they are positioned at the 2nd, 5th, 6th, 7th, 9th and 12th sites in a rice chromosome, respectively, and have their own numbers of two digits according to each PCR amplified allele. Each variety of the rice is given code number of 11 digits by combination of the 6 microsatellite markers according to chromosome numbers; and the microsatellite DNA markers are selected by using PCR amplification and 4% acrylamide electrophoresis.
